Rats and mice have played an essential role in studies and experiments. Laboratory rats and mice have provided a deeper understanding in human genetics and diseases. Since these laboratory animals are mammals they are the most frequent animals in research. They are low-cost, simply to maintain and breed rapidly making them even more prominent in research.
